The animals were » Id at cost to the highest bidder, rebate being made to the success­ fu l bidder on the basis o f prices bid. Only members were a llow ­ ed to bid. The sales totaled $11,720, averaging $732.50. Golden Glow C h ie f o f Halsey, »on o f Old Golden Glow Chief, purchased by E lm e r Shull, top­ ped the sale a t $1600. T ulip («olden Glow, d a u g h te r o f Golden jlo w t h ie f o f H alsey, purchased j y V H B irkey o f Lee, was top female at $1500.— Oregonian.
